Enjoyment and Knowledge : Subhashitavali



One who wants to enjoy leaves knowledge, as well as the real student keeps away from the enjoyments. From where does the first one gets education, and the second get enjoyment.
That is, to get knowledge we have to face so many miseries. There is no significance for enjoying the life in the case of a real student.


/su-khaar-THee_thya-ja-the_vi-thyaam
vi-thyaar-THee_thya-ja-the_su-kha-m
su-khaar-THi-na_ku-tho_vi-thyaa
ku-tho_vi-thyaar-THi-na_su-kham/

Taken from Subhashitavali

Between Talk and Work : Subhashitavali


Even the fun-talks of good people are as stable as the scripts written in rocks. But even the pledges of bad people are so unstable like the markings on water surface.

                  /sa-thBHi-sthu_lee-la-yaa_pro-ktham
                   Si-laa-li-khi-tha-ma-ksha-ram
                   a-sa-thBHi_Sa-pa-THe-naa-pi
                   ja-le_li-khi-tha-ma-ksha-ram/

Taken from Subhashitavali

Suitablity for helps.



Who lives in the right way be helped by even the beasts. But the real brothers also leave the ones who live in wrong way. 


/yaa-nthi_nyaa-ya_pra-vRR-ththa-sya
 thi-rya-NHcho-pi_sa-haa-ya-thaam
 a-pa-nTHaa-nam_thu_ga-chCHa-ntham
 so-tha-ro-pi_vi-mu-NHcha-thi/

Life And Brilliance : Mahabharata



In the world two types of people live with pleasure – the worst fools and geniuses. The struggling ones are who in between them.


/yE_cha_moo-Da-tha-maa_lO-kE
  yE_cha_bu-thDHE_pa-ram_ga-thaa
  thE_na-raa_su-Kha-mE-Dha-nthE
  kLi-Sya-thya-ntha-ri-thO_ja-naa /



Taken from MAHABHARATA by Vyasa.
